AbstractThe study is to provide an alternative science learning model of an elementary school that can invite students to improve science literacy. As observations and questionnaires of researchers in a preliminary study at two elementary schools in the city of Cirebon, West Java, it was found that based on the average results of the initial analysis of scientific literacy tests of students from the two schools, an average of 85.7% showed negative results with the ability to answer the practice of science questions in the form of literacy, which means that students have not been able to answer literacy questions test. The research method uses model development the ASSURE development model starting with Student analysis; setting goals; choose a method, media / material, use media & material; activating student involvement as well as evaluations & revisions developed by Sharon Smaldino. As for the preliminary study conducted by analyzing 5th-grade students of Madrasah Ibtidaiyah (MI) PGM and Madrasah Ibtidaiyah (MI)  An-Nur Cirebon as samples and also observing teachers from the two schools, so this research produces a SIBELPOLEN model for science learning, which consists of teaching syntax, teacher roles, support system, accompaniment impact, instructional impact and designing lesson plans that can improve Science literacy competence of elementary school students.AbstrakPenelitian ini bertujuan untuk memberikan alternatif model pembelajaran Ilmu Pengetahuan Alam (IPA) di sekolah dasar dalam  meningkatkan literasi sains pada siswa. Abstract: Science learning in senior high school was designed with the goal of achieving the competencies of graduates that includes aspects of attitudes, skills, and knowledge competency. Skill aspect refers to the Scientific Approach. Skills such as observing the process are observing, trying, processing, serving, and reasoning. All of these skills, leading to the aspects that exist within SPS. Learning needs analysis conducted by researchers at the SMA/ MA class XI IPA that is in the Purbolinggo district of East Lampung SPS shows a lack of provision in the learning process. Supposedly, learning based  on SPS is further enhanced, the researchers created a learning guide model based on SPS. The objectives of the reasearch: 1) produce a learning guide model based on SPS class XI, 2) improve outcomes (process) and output (learning cutcomes) biology learning class XI. Type of the research is Research and Development (R&D). The research was conducted in SMA N 1 Purbolinggo in class XI Science. Procedures R&D is adapted from Borg and Gall consisting of five steps: 1) literature review and the results of relevant research, 2) Design and carry out preliminary study, 3) the development/conceptualization models, 4) test the model through experimentation, 5) revision of the model. conclusion; 1) learning guide SPS models has been validated by the user and learning experts, instrument validation, model validation, and it is suitable.
